OMNI Kiosk is a touchscreen-based self-ordering system that lets customers place orders and pay independently, connected directly to POS, kitchen, and customer loyalty systems. For F&B and retail business owners, OMNI Kiosk addresses a classic problem: how to serve more customers and increase transaction value, without having to keep adding staff every time the business grows.

Every time a business grows, there's one cost that usually grows faster than revenue: labor cost. Add an outlet, add a cashier. Extend operating hours, add a shift. At a certain point, service capacity becomes limited by how many people can be hired and trained, not by how large the market demand actually is.

This is where OMNI Kiosk changes the equation: not by adding more people, but by building a single system that can handle more transactions while increasing the value of each one, without operational costs growing in a linear way.

What Sets OMNI Kiosk Apart from Other Kiosks?

What sets OMNI Kiosk apart from a generic kiosk is its integration. This kiosk doesn't stand alone, it's integrated with OMNI POS and can connect to Stamps CRM, so every transaction simultaneously becomes customer data that can be used for more targeted loyalty programs and promotions.

How Does OMNI Kiosk Work?

The process is simple from the customer's side, but more sophisticated behind the scenes:

  • Self-service ordering — customers select menu items through the touchscreen, complete with automatic upsell suggestions based on their choices.
  • Flexible payment — supports cards, QRIS, e-wallets, and bank transfers within the same system.
  • Automatic kitchen routing — orders go straight into the kitchen system without staff needing to re-enter them, significantly reducing the chance of order mistakes.
  • Real-time data sync — every transaction automatically updates stock, sales reports, and customer profiles.

The entire process can be monitored from a single dashboard, whether for one outlet or dozens at once, without needing to add a team just to oversee each location manually.

Self-Ordering Kiosk Adoption Trends in Indonesia

Kiosk adoption in Indonesia is no longer an experiment, it's becoming the new standard across large-scale industries. The following data points illustrate this direction:

  • The global self-service kiosk market is projected to reach USD 34.36 billion in 2024 and grow at a CAGR of 10.9 percent to around USD 62.46 billion by 2030, according to Grand View Research. This points to a long-term trend, not a passing fad.
  • Investment in self-ordering kiosks in Indonesia typically ranges from Rp25–40 million per unit, with an average payback period of 6 to 12 months, calculated from a combination of labor cost efficiency and increased average transaction value through automated upselling.
  • Businesses that have adopted self-ordering kiosks generally report a significant reduction in front-end staffing needs without lowering service capacity, in fact, transaction capacity per hour tends to increase instead.
